Overview

Independent Non-Executive Chair role for WPP IM Co, established as an FCA-regulated investment management company serving eight Welsh Local Government Pension Scheme funds, managing more than £25 billion for 412,000 members. This is a strategic opportunity to help shape a permanent, world-class investment institution for Wales and to design and lead the investment capability of a new, regulated company at the heart of UKLGPS reform.

With Government backing and authorisation targeted for March 2026, WPP IM Co will operate to global standards with a Welsh purpose—combining professional excellence with a clear public mandate. Over time, the organisation will channel long-term pension capital into clean energy, affordable housing, innovation and other investments that strengthen Wales and the UK, demonstrating how responsible investment can serve members and communities.

The organisation is seeking its first Independent Non-Executive Chair to lead the Board through mobilisation and into operation. The Chair will set the tone for integrity, professionalism and public purpose, ensuring effective governance, strong fiduciary standards and trusted relationships with Government, regulators and shareholders.

You will lead a compact, high-calibre Board that brings together independent and shareholder directors alongside experienced executives. Working with the CEO and Board colleagues, you will help shape strategy, embed robust governance, and ensure WPP IM Co delivers for its investors, its members and for Wales.
